triage Skill
Triage a GitHub issue: verify, deduplicate, assess completeness, categorize, prioritize, escalate if needed, and post a structured review comment.
Definition of "Triaged"
An issue is triaged when all of the following are true:
- Understood — the problem or request is clear, not ambiguous
- Verified — the issue matches the current state of the codebase
- Categorized — type, area, and cross-cutting labels are applied
- Prioritized — Priority and Effort are assessed and set
- Actionable — the next step is clear (ready, blocked, needs-info, closed)
If any of these is missing, the issue is only partially triaged.
Source of truth
Org-level fields (Priority, Effort, Type) are the single source of truth for these values. Labels do NOT represent Priority or Effort in this workflow — use org-fields only.
When to use
Use this skill when the user asks to triage or review an issue. Usually runs on newly opened issues.
Trigger phrases: "triage #N", "review this issue", "/triage #N".

Step 4 — Verify against codebase
Read the codebase to confirm the issue is real, not based on incorrect assumptions.
Bug report (bug label present):
- Locate the relevant code mentioned in the issue
- Attempt to reproduce the bug. If reproduction steps are provided, follow them exactly.
- If the bug cannot be reproduced → note this in the triage comment. It may be environment-specific or already fixed.
- If the bug exists → continue
Feature request (enhancement label present):
- Check if the requested feature or equivalent already exists in the codebase
- If the feature exists → note it in triage comment
- If partial → note what's missing
Refactor request:
- Locate the code referenced in the issue
- Confirm the problematic pattern exists
- If the code looks fine → flag it
Task / chore:
- Identify the files or areas mentioned
- Confirm the task is applicable and not already done
If the issue describes something that doesn't match reality → mark as needs-info with explanation. Do not apply status:ready on an unverified issue.
Step 5 — Check for regression
For bug reports, check if the issue might be a regression (a bug introduced by a recent change):
# Check git history for recent changes to the affected area
git log --oneline -10 -- <file>
git log --oneline -10 --since="2 weeks ago"
If recent changes are found in the affected area:
- This may be a regression
- Apply the
regressionlabel if present - Set Priority higher than you normally would (a regression is more urgent than a pre-existing bug)
- Note in the triage comment that this appears to be a regression
Regression detection is important because regressions signal that recent work broke something. They warrant higher urgency and direct notification to the contributor responsible.

Step 7 — Triage decision
Apply the decision tree:
1. Is it a duplicate of an existing issue?
YES → label: duplicate + link to existing issue
2. Is it complete?
NO → label: needs-info
YES → continue
3. Is it a valid task? (not question/invalid/wontfix)
wontfix → label: wontfix
question → label: question
invalid → label: invalid
YES → continue
4. Is it blocked by another issue? (mentioned in body or comments)
YES → label: status:blocked + link blocking issue
5. Does the issue match reality? (codebase verified)
NO → label: needs-info with explanation
YES → continue
6. Otherwise → status:ready

Step 9 — Escalate if needed
Some issues warrant immediate stakeholder notification. After labeling and setting org-fields, escalate directly:
| Trigger | Action |
|---|---|
| Security vulnerability | Do not file a public issue. Follow the security disclosure process. |
| Data loss or corruption | Notify the engineering lead and data team immediately. |
| Critical feature broken for all users | Notify the product manager and engineering lead directly. |
| Regression in active development | Notify the contributor responsible for the recent change (via @mention or DM). |
Escalation is not a substitute for proper triage. Always triage first, then escalate.
If escalation is triggered, note it in the triage comment and include who was notified.

Label Handling Rules
- Always check existing labels before adding — don't double-apply
- Add missing labels only — never remove user-added labels
- Preserve user intent — keep labels even if they seem slightly off
- Keep
status:needs-triage— it's the template default; only change if justified - Infer
area:*from body when the template dropdown wasn't used - Verify before marking
status:ready— an issue that describes non-existent code should not be marked ready - Regression bumps priority — set Priority one level higher than assessed
